The New Zealand’s men’s 7s team have suffered a historic first-ever loss to Spain in its second pool match in the Vancouver tournament.

After dispatching France 45-7 in their opening pool match, NZ was stunned 26-24 by the Spaniards.

Pol Pla scored the winning try for Spain after the fulltime hooter.

New Zealand’s final pool match against Australia is at 2.15pm.
In other matches, Argentina beat Scotland 31-14, England defeated Japan 19-7, Australia lost to France 17-21 and USA hammered Wales 40-14 while South Africa defeated Chile 43-0.
